How We Tested and Ranked These Casinos

Our ranking process begins with the assumption that a no-bonus casino should excel at the fundamentals, because it has no promotional gloss to hide behind. We assessed each operator across five weighted criteria: payout speed (30%), game variety and software quality (25%), customer support responsiveness (20%), payment flexibility (15%), and overall trust signals (10%). Every site was tested with a real deposit and withdrawal cycle, not merely reviewed from a browser tab.

Payout speed was measured from the moment a withdrawal request was submitted to the funds landing in the account. We tested both e-wallets and bank transfers where available, and we noted any delays that fell outside the published windows. Game variety was scored by counting distinct titles across slots, table games, and live dealer rooms, with particular attention to whether the library came from multiple reputable software providers rather than a single in-house studio.

Customer support was assessed through live chat, email, and phone where offered. We sent identical queries about withdrawal limits and account verification, then timed the first helpful response. Payment flexibility considered the range of deposit and withdrawal methods, including debit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ers. Trust signals covered licensing, the visibility of the UK Gambling Commission licence number, and the operator’s history of fair dispute resolution. Every site in our final list holds a valid UKGC licence, and we discarded any operator that failed to display its licence details prominently.

It is also worth noting that wagering requirements still exist in the no-bonus world, albeit attached to loyalty rewards or occasional promotions rather than welcome packages. These are commercial terms set by each operator, and they commonly range from about 20x to 65x. For example, a £50 loyalty bonus at 35x would require £1,750 in total turnover before any winnings become withdrawable. Always read the specific terms attached to any perk before you accept it, because they vary by operator and by promotion. What makes a no-bonus casino different from a standard one?

The core difference is the absence of a deposit match or free spins on sign-up. This means your first deposit goes straight to your balance without wagering requirements attached. However, you should still check for loyalty perks or occasional promotions that may carry their own conditions.

When should you choose a no-bonus casino over a traditional one?

Choose this model if you dislike the maths of wagering requirements or if you want immediate access to your deposited funds for withdrawal. It also suits players who prefer to evaluate a site purely on its games and service rather than on promotional glitter.

Why do some operators offer no bonuses at all?

Many do so to attract players who are tired of complex terms and who value straightforward play. For high rollers and frequent players, the no-bonus model can be more cost-effective in the long run, because it avoids the turnover demands that often accompany promotional credits.
